Ability to Rename Uploaded Customer Designs within Business Hub
Under ConsiderationOnce a design has been uploaded to a customer's account, there is currently no way to rename the design or file. This can create confusion, particularly for embroidery jobs where multiple versions of the same logo may exist, such as:
- Left Chest
- Hat
- Beanie
If these files are not named correctly during the initial upload, it can become difficult for production staff to determine which version should be used on a particular product. Allowing administrators to rename uploaded designs would greatly improve organization and reduce production errors.

It would be handy to be able to delete files within the quote, order, artwork approval stage.
We are noticing a pattern of customers uploading the same, new versions or different formats (raster, vector) of existing art multiple times. We also add a file when we convert their file to vector. This congests their artwork section when only 1 print file is needed.
Managing customer uploads and art files can only be done at the customer profile page.
Customer > Designs > Select Design > (Delete one by one)
The GUI already exists in the page builder, where managing uploaded files can be deleted with the click of a button. It would be great to see this function in every media pop-up in the business hub.
